Fortuna Metals ASX:FUN -3.00% Common Stock is A$65.28 Mil as of Dec. 2025. The stock has 2 warning signs investors should review.

Fortuna Metals's quarterly common stock increased from Dec. 2024 (A$51.78 Mil) to Jun. 2025 (A$51.97 Mil) and increased from Jun. 2025 (A$51.97 Mil) to Dec. 2025 (A$65.28 Mil).

Fortuna Metals's annual common stock increased from Jun. 2023 (A$48.04 Mil) to Jun. 2024 (A$51.78 Mil) and increased from Jun. 2024 (A$51.78 Mil) to Jun. 2025 (A$51.97 Mil).

Fortuna Metals Common Stock Calculation

Common stock is listed on the Balance Sheet at the par value of the total shares outstanding of a company.

The par value of common stocks is meaningless. It is usually set at an absurdly low number.

Fortuna Metals Business Description

Other Exchanges TG5:Germany
Address 99 Saint Georges Terrace, Level 8, Perth, WA, AUS, 6000
Fortuna Metals Ltd is a mineral exploration company with a focus on the discovery of critical minerals including Rare Earth Elements (REE's) and base metals in tier 1 mining jurisdictions of Western Australia and South Australia. It is is an emerging Rare Earth Explorer (REE) and base metals explorer focused on projects in Western Australia and South Australia. Its projects include Gascoyne Project, and Murraydium REE Project, Lady Grey Lithium-Tantalum Project, Western Australia, and Koolya Project, Western Australia.
